ABSTRACT:
A water reducible epoxy ester is prepared by reacting an epoxy resin, preferably a diglycidyl ether of bisphenol A, and a monofunctional epoxy, such as phenyl glycidyl ether, with a dibasic acid (e.g., azelaic acid) followed by reaction with trimellitic anhydride and neutralization of free carboxyl groups. This material is dispersed in an aqueous vehicle, applied to a metal substrate and baked.
